首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

TextInputLayout错误图标可绘制和错误图标色调未应用给定样式

TextInputLayout错误图标可绘制是指在TextInputLayout控件中,当用户输入的内容不符合要求时,可以显示一个错误图标来提示用户。错误图标可绘制可以是一个矢量图形或者是一个位图。

错误图标色调未应用给定样式是指在TextInputLayout控件中,当用户输入的内容不符合要求时,错误图标的颜色没有按照给定的样式进行设置。通常情况下,错误图标的颜色会与TextInputLayout的主题色或者错误提示的颜色保持一致。

TextInputLayout是一个用于实现材料设计风格的输入框布局的控件。它可以包含一个EditText控件,并提供了一些额外的功能,如错误提示、计数器等。TextInputLayout可以帮助开发者更方便地实现输入框的验证和错误提示。

优势:

  1. 提供了材料设计风格的输入框布局,使界面更加美观和统一。
  2. 支持错误提示功能,可以在用户输入错误时及时提醒用户。
  3. 可以设置计数器功能,方便用户了解输入内容的长度限制。
  4. 提供了一些额外的功能,如密码可见性切换按钮等,增强了用户体验。

应用场景: TextInputLayout适用于任何需要用户输入的场景,特别是需要对用户输入进行验证和错误提示的情况,如注册页面、登录页面、表单填写等。

推荐的腾讯云相关产品: 腾讯云提供了一系列与云计算相关的产品和服务,以下是一些推荐的产品:

  1. 云服务器(CVM):提供弹性的虚拟云服务器,可根据业务需求灵活调整配置。
  2. 云数据库MySQL版(CDB):提供稳定可靠的云数据库服务,支持高可用、备份恢复等功能。
  3. 云存储(COS):提供安全可靠的对象存储服务,适用于存储和管理各种类型的数据。
  4. 人工智能(AI):提供多种人工智能服务,如语音识别、图像识别等,可用于开发智能应用。
  5. 云函数(SCF):提供事件驱动的无服务器计算服务,可实现按需运行代码的功能。

以上是一些腾讯云的产品和服务,可以根据具体需求选择适合的产品。更多产品介绍和详细信息,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

再不迁移到Material Design Components 就out啦

本指南将向您展示如何迁移代码库,以便您可以使用新的属性,样式小部件。 精简的主题示例 本指南使用了精简的应用程序来演示迁移过程。... AppCompat 一样,MDC 会在填充的时候用 MDC 等效的控件来替换某些原始控件。这样就可以发布新功能错误修正了,而不必将所有声明都换成新的类型。...但是,升级后,您可能会注意到某些控件颜色其他属性的某些意外更改。 ? 在上面的示例中,按钮发生了变化、文本图标的颜色发生了变化。FAB 现在变成了蓝绿色,并且文本字段看起来完全不同。不用担心。...MDC窗口小部件使用这些属性来为其背景,文本,图标等着色。要了解哪些小部件使用哪种颜色,需要检查源代码中的默认小部件样式。 AppCompat框架中还存在一些颜色,但不再适用于此新系统。...默认情况下,所有的 MDC 控件都将此绘制对象当做背景,我们也可以考虑将它用作自定义 View 的背景。它可以处理形状主题、阴影、黑色主题等等。 因此。

3.2K30
  • 不懂设计的产品不是好开发

    我们需要在我们的用户界面中应用色彩对比,不仅是因为它看起来不错,而且主要是因为色彩的及性。我们应该确保前景(文本、图标背景之间的颜色对比是适当的。...Typography 3.1 Text Styles Material设计有13种不同的文本样式,用于在屏幕上格式化绘制文本。...比起光栅图像,我更喜欢矢量图像,因为它们是伸缩的,而且尺寸更小。 Material图标也可以在WebFlutter项目中作为图标字体使用。...图标字体是用字体中的字形绘制的,但不是字母,而是图标形状。在Android项目中,我们将SVG文件中的材质设计图标作为XML文件添加到资源文件夹中。...Flutter通过从字体集中移除使用的符号来优化Material design图标库,这就减少了应用程序的大小、加载时间内存使用。

    2.5K20

    Material Design Lite,简洁惊艳的前端工具箱

    右边的图过于拟真地表现了材料的厚度,因此是错误的。...在每个调色板中,色调为500的颜色为基准色,其他颜色是基准色在不同色调(50-900, A100-700) 下的表现。 在右边的示例代码中,我们绘制了Material Design完整的调色板集。...为文本、图标分割线应用透明度 通过为文本设置透明度来表达文本的相对重要性: 对于深色背景的浅色文字,最重要的文本使用87%的透明度,次重要的文本使用54%的 透明度。...工具栏状态栏 工具栏大色块应当使用调色板中色调为500的颜色为基准色。状态栏应当选择 调色板中比基准色略深的色调为700的颜色。...,只需要应用上面定义的material-icons样式: face 上面的示例创建了一个笑脸图标,face用来指定要显示的图标,也可以 使用其对应的数字编码

    93110

    Material Design Lite ,简洁惊艳的前端工具箱

    右边的图过于拟真地表现了材料的厚度,因此是错误的。...在每个调色板中,色调为500的颜色为基准色,其他颜色是基准色在不同色调(50-900, A100-700) 下的表现。 在右边的示例代码中,我们绘制了Material Design完整的调色板集。...为文本、图标分割线应用透明度 通过为文本设置透明度来表达文本的相对重要性: ? 对于深色背景的浅色文字,最重要的文本使用87%的透明度,次重要的文本使用54%的 透明度。...工具栏状态栏 工具栏大色块应当使用调色板中色调为500的颜色为基准色。状态栏应当选择 调色板中比基准色略深的色调为700的颜色。...在页面中要使用图标字体,只需要应用上面定义的material-icons样式: face 上面的示例创建了一个笑脸图标,face用来指定要显示的图标

    1.2K30

    高效地将 TailwindCSS 与 Nuxt 结合使用

    我们还将了解如何将 SVG 图标与 TailwindCSS 一起使用,而不是直接使用图像或 SVG 图标,以及如何基于给定图像为 TailwinCSS 构建自定义调色板。...plugins- JavaScript 函数的集合,允许我们以编程方式注册其他样式。 purge- 可以是一个数组、一个对象或一个布尔值,指示我们如何删除使用的样式(或不删除)。...将 SVG 图标与 TailwindCSS 结合使用 在应用程序中使用 SVG 图标是一种常见的做法。通过正确的图标,我们可以为用户提供出色的用户体验,并使应用程序更具吸引力吸引力。...我们可以为网站上显示的每个图标选择各种选项,从 Vue 组件 React 组件到简单的 SVG 文件。 您可以下载所需图标的相关代码段并将其复制并粘贴到您的应用程序中。...概括 在本教程中,我们学习了如何在 Nuxt.js 应用程序中安装配置 TailwindCSS。

    54220

    Refactoring UI

    通常只需在标签上使用较深的颜色,在数值上使用稍浅的颜色即可 # 将视觉层次结构与文件层次结构分开 默认情况下,网络浏览器会为标题元素分配逐渐变小的字体大小 这对于文章或文档等文档风格的内容很有帮助,但在应用程序用户界面中却会助长一些错误的决定...但在视觉上完全隐藏它们, 因为内容本身就能说明问题 不要让你使用的元素影响你选择它的样式--为语义目的选择元素,并根据需要为它们设计样式,以创建最佳的视觉层次 # 平衡重量对比度 与普通文字相比,粗体文字让人感觉突出的原因是粗体文字覆盖了更大的表面积...# 不要让亮度扼杀饱和度 在 HSL 色彩空间中,当颜色的亮度接近 0% 或 100% 时,饱和度的影响就会减弱 同样的饱和度值,亮度为 50% 时比亮度为 90% 时看起来更艳丽 如果您不想让给定颜色的浅色深色色调看起来模糊不清...# 不要放大图标 虽然矢量图像的质量确实不会因为尺寸的增大而降低,但绘制尺寸为 16-24px 的图标在放大到 3 倍或 4 倍时,看起来永远不会非常专业 如果你只有小图标,可以尝试将它们围在另一个形状内...,可以尝试绘制简化版的用户界面,去掉细节,用简单的线条代替小文字 # 不要缩小图标 绘制成较大尺寸的图标在缩小后也会显得模糊不清 更好的办法是按照目标尺寸重新绘制一个超级简化版的徽标 # 小心用户上传的内容

    69230

    Flutter深入分析状态栏图标适配

    1.前景 一个优秀的应用程序,往往各个方面或者UI深得用户的喜爱,状态栏图标也是其中的确定因素之一,当你的AppBar使用着暗色调的颜色,并且状态栏图标又使用着黑色主题的图标时,不得不被用户疯狂吐槽,从而导致用户的留存度下降...,下面,我们来实现状态栏图标的适配,让你们开发的应用增添一下色彩!...2.使用方法设置 1.暗色调状态栏图标 //设置暗色调状态栏图标 SystemUiOverlayStyle systemUiOverlayStyle = SystemUiOverlayStyle...(systemUiOverlayStyle);//设置生效 2.明色调状态栏图标 //设置明亮色调状态栏图标 SystemUiOverlayStyle systemUiOverlayStyle...,如果存在,则会重新设置新的样式,调用_updateSystemChrome方法的时机.

    2.7K20

    强大的提示控件TextInputLayout使用以及源码分析

    使用TextInputLayout源码分析两个方面对这个强大的控件进行分析。...,还有hintAppearance的值,mErrorTextAppearance是错误提示文字的样式,errorEnabled是否开启错误提示 setErrorEnabled(errorEnabled)...)); mEditText.setLayoutParams(lp); mEditText.requestLayout(); } } 设置错误提示开启关闭的方法...,然后使用addView(mErrorView)方法,将其添加到TextInputLayout之中,还记得前面我们提过TextInputLayout之中肯定应该会有一个添加错误提示信息的方法,在这里我们找到了...,同时这里的代码也是值得我们进行学习的,只有当用户设置错误提示为真的时候,才会new一个TextView,这样是比较省性能的,接下来是setError方法,设置错误提示的文本信息,里面是一些判断动画的设置

    1.8K50

    Sketch for mac(矢量绘图UI设计软件)93 最新中文版

    什么是固定的修复了更新文本样式后,包含具有该文本样式的图层的组的边界更新的问题。修复了具有自动高度的文本图层在进入离开编辑模式时可能会移动的问题,如果之前将它们设置为固定大小。...修复了背景模糊出现在画布上并带有轻微灰色调错误。修复了如果光标位于其父组上时矩形上的角半径手柄会出现的问题。修复了多个编辑器在处理复杂文档时可能影响性能的回归问题。...修复了按下 ⌘ 时会错误捕捉叠加预览的错误。修复了将符号设为本地或分离符号会重置或丢失任何应用的覆盖的错误。修复了背景模糊可能在文档预览中显示黑色背景的错误。...修复了直接在画布上覆盖文本可能会扩大其字体大小的错误。修复了执行多选时图层列表中选定图层的图标颜色不正确的问题。修复了在组内交换 Symbol 实例不会正确更新组边界的问题。...修复了将文本样式应用于组中的图层无法正确更新组边界的问题。

    1.6K30

    纯干货!谷歌MD深色主题设计规范详解(附Sketch官方文件下载)

    ・去饱和度:主色调需要降低饱和度,以便符合 web 内容访问性指南(WCAG)AA标准,比如正文部分的文本对比度需要保证至少 4.5:1。...错误 不要在使用主色次要色的容器组件表面使用高程叠加层。 ? 错误 不要使用外发光来替代阴影来表示高程差异,因为这种效果并不能准确地描述高程阴影投递下来的效果。 ?...错误 避免在深色背景上使用让人觉得过于饱和的色彩。 主色 主色应该是整个界面组件中最常显示的色彩。在整个 Material Design 的深色主题中可以使用的基准色彩有超过200种不同的色调。...文本图标色彩 当文本、图标等元素,被置于背景或者某个控件上方的时候,为了进行区分的时候,所应该使用的色彩。 在默认情况下,深色主题下的被置于色块上的文本图标元素,色彩是以黑白两色为主。 ?...深色 UI 下使用文本图标时的基准色。

    9.6K10

    Material Design整理(一)——TextInputLayout

    github地址:https://github.com/shuaijia/MaterialDesignProject 添加依赖 TextInputLayout是在Material Design中的,如果我们要使用的话...,必须在gradle文件中配置 开始使用 TextInputLayout是一种新的继承自LinearLayout的布局,使用时其只能包含一个EditText或其子类控件(如AutoCompleteTextView...) 还可通过设置hinterror来显示浮动标签 注意:一个TextInputLayout中 有且只有 一个EditText!...举例 浮动标签 字数统计 错误提示 密码框右侧图标 虚拟键盘监听 有时候我们在用虚拟键盘的时候,在输入账号之后,我们点击下一项,焦点会跑到输入密码这一栏,当我们密码输入完成之后,点击确定按钮就能登录了

    49330

    Android自定义EditText:手把手教你做一款含一键删除&自定义样式的SuperEditText

    需要具备的功能如下: 一键删除 丰富的自定义样式:左侧图标、删除功能图标、分割线 & 光标 样式变化。...特点 对比市面上EditText控件,该控件Super_EditText 的特点是: 3.1 功能实用 一键删除功能 在需求中非常常见,现将其封装后更加方便使用 自定义样式程度高(比自带的强大 & 方便...),不复杂却能满足一般的EditText使用需求 自定义样式如下:(注:该样式的设置是系统自带的 API 所不具备的) ?...点击状态的左侧图标 // 1....设置图标大小(此处默认左侧图标点解 & 点击状态的大小相同) ic_left_unclick = getResources().getDrawable(ic_left_unclickResID

    1.8K30

    Flutte部件目录-基本部件(二) 顶

    final repeat → ImageRepeat 如何绘制图像覆盖的布局边界的所有部分....省略时,文本将使用最接近的DefaultTextStyle中的样式。 如果给定样式的TextStyle.inherit属性为true,则给定样式将与最近的封闭DefaultTextStyle合并。...使用IconData中描述的字体的字形绘制的图形图标部件,例如Icons中材质的预定义IconDatas。 图标不是互动的。 对于交互式图标,请考虑材质的IconButton。...Diagnosticable​​​​​​​>DiagnosticableTree​​​​​​​>Widget​​​​​​​>StatelessWidget>Icon 属性 color → Color 绘制图标时使用的颜色...FloatingActionButton, 材料应用程序中的圆形按钮. IconButton, 创建只包含图标的按钮. InkWell, 它实现了平面按钮的墨水飞溅部分.

    4.4K20

    Android自定义EditText:手把手教你做一款智能EditText(一键删除、自定义样式)

    需要具备的功能如下: 一键删除 丰富的自定义样式:左侧图标、删除功能图标、分割线 & 光标 样式变化。...特点 对比市面上EditText控件,该控件Super_EditText 的特点是: 3.1 功能实用 一键删除功能 在需求中非常常见,现将其封装后更加方便使用 自定义样式程度高(比自带的强大 & 方便...),不复杂却能满足一般的EditText使用需求 自定义样式如下:(注:该样式的设置是系统自带的 API 所不具备的) 3.2 使用简单 仅需要简单的xml属性配置 具体请看文章:Android自定义...点击状态的左侧图标 // 1....设置图标大小(此处默认左侧图标点解 & 点击状态的大小相同) ic_left_unclick = getResources().getDrawable(ic_left_unclickResID

    1.2K30

    UI设计师必须知道的 iOSAndroid的APP图标设计指南

    让我通过借鉴经验使用好看的头条新闻来告诉你。 1,扩展性 应用图标必须很小。这就是重点,用户无法对其进行拉伸检查。因此无论大小如何,图标都必须保持其易读性。比如,设置中的应用程序图标多小啊!...这将我们带到了应用程序图标的第二个方面。 2,识别性 如果用户无法理解你的想法,你就无法留住他,他将转到下一个应用程序。设计师建议简化应用程序图标以提高识别性。理解它是正确的。...Todoist使用标准为任务管理员勾选一个有趣的组合,在开始绘制之前花一些时间进行研究搜索主要竞争对手以及来自同一类别的应用程序。想想如何脱颖而出!如果大多数图标都是彩色的,请考虑使用单色调色板。...不要在图标中包含屏幕截图界面元素 – 它可能会误导用户。相反,暗示应用程序的功能,使用相同的样式颜色。对于哪个应用图标相关,不应该有任何疑问。指南可以帮助您实现这一目标!...Android应用程序 图标在材料设计规范中,Google将有关Android应用程序图标的信息分为两部分:关于样式技术要求。

    2.1K20

    Qt编写安防视频监控系统30-GPS运动轨迹

    一、前言 此功能是一个客户定制的,主要是需要在地图上动态显示GPS的运动轨迹,有个应用场景就是一个带有监控的车子,实时在运动中,后台可以接收到经纬度信息,需要绘制对应的轨迹,相当于这些摄像机点位是动态移动的...自定义信息框+错误框+询问框+右下角提示框(包含多种格式)。 17套皮肤样式随意更换,所有样式全部统一,包括菜单等。 云台仪表盘鼠标移上去高亮,八个方位精准识别。...顶部鼠标右键菜单,动态控制时间CPU+左上角面板+左下角面板+右上角面板+右下角面板的显示隐藏,支持恢复默认布局。 工具栏可以放置多个小图标关闭图标。...鼠标右键删除当前+所有视频,截图当前+所有视频。 录像机管理、摄像机管理,添加删除修改导入导出打印信息,立即应用新的设备信息生成树状列表,不需重启。 在pro文件中可以自由开启是否加载地图。...默认采用opengl绘制视频,超低的CPU资源占用,支持yuyvnv12两种格式绘制,很牛逼。 高度定制化,用户可以很方便的在此基础上衍生自己的功能,支持linuxmac系统。

    2.6K00

    比肩阿里Iconfont图库的又一Icon库,太好用了

    介绍 IconPark图标库是一个通过技术驱动矢量图标样式的开源图标库,可以实现根据单一SVG源文件变换出多种主题, 具备丰富的分类、更轻量的代码更灵活的使用场景;致力于构建高质量、统一化、可定义的图标资源...github.com/bytedance/IconPark 建议反馈:https://github.com/bytedance/IconPark/issues 官网使用 调整大小 粗线配置 风格调整与颜色调整...app.mount('#app'); 引入样式: import '@icon-park/vue-next/styles/index.css'; 配置属性: prop description type...IconFont图标数量非常丰富,支持用户侧上传图标及项目管理,IconPark是官方提供的规范化、统一化的高质量图标库,即前者侧重UGC,后者PGC IconPark官方图标库2300+个图标均支持风格属性变换...填入你想要绘制图标及详情描述,负责同学将会为你绘制,两周内图标绘制需求就会上到线上,供您下载使用。

    1.4K10

    TextInputLayout-Android M新控件

    TextInputLayout控件LinearLayout完全一样,它只是一个容器。...需要的方法是setErrorEnabledsetError。 setError设置一个红色的错误消息,显示在EditText的下面。如果传入的参数为null,错误消息将清空。...另一个有趣的事实是如果错误功能开启但是你调用了传入非null参数的setError,那么setErrorEnabled(true)将自动被调用。...每一个控件的颜色都是直接通过主题颜色绘制的,在 style.xml 中指定。打开它添加colorAccent 到主题以改变表单的颜色。...在这之前,没有让开发者将这个控件应用到实际项目中的支持库。现在,如果你的应用有类似数据输入的地方,你终于可以完全遵循material design 了。

    76120
    领券